Eye disease

Abstract

This is a partial list of human eye diseases and disorders.

The World Health Organization publishes a classification of known diseases and injuries, the International Statistical Classification of Diseases and Related Health Problems, or ICD-10. This list uses that classification.

Other codes

The following are not classified as diseases of the eye and adnexa (H00-H59) by the World Health Organization:

- (B36.1) Keratomycosis — fungal infection of the cornea

- (E50.6-E50.7) Xerophthalmia — dry eyes, caused by vitamin A deficiency

- (Q13.1) Aniridia — a rare congenital eye condition leading to underdevelopment or even absence of the iris of the eye
